Weijian Zhou is a scholar working on Biomedical Engineering, Electronic, Optical and Magnetic Materials and Mechanical Engineering. According to data from OpenAlex, Weijian Zhou has authored 52 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 38 papers in Biomedical Engineering, 20 papers in Electronic, Optical and Magnetic Materials and 14 papers in Mechanical Engineering. Recurrent topics in Weijian Zhou’s work include Acoustic Wave Phenomena Research (31 papers), Metamaterials and Metasurfaces Applications (20 papers) and Nonlinear Photonic Systems (7 papers). Weijian Zhou is often cited by papers focused on Acoustic Wave Phenomena Research (31 papers), Metamaterials and Metasurfaces Applications (20 papers) and Nonlinear Photonic Systems (7 papers). Weijian Zhou collaborates with scholars based in China, Hong Kong and United States. Weijian Zhou's co-authors include C.W. Lim, Weiqiu Chen, Zhenyu Chen, Muhammad Gulzari, Bin Wu, Yipin Su, Ronghao Bao, J. N. Reddy, Qifang Xie and Guoliang Huang and has published in prestigious journals such as Journal of Applied Physics, Advanced Functional Materials and Chemical Engineering Journal.
